This video shows how to create and configure catalog check box variables to present options to customers when ordering items from the service catalog. It also explains how to group multiple check boxes in categories and adjust pricing based on options selected with check box variables.
This video applies to ServiceNow Geneva and later releases. The role required to perform the actions shown in this video is catalog_admin
For best video quality, increase your player resolution to 1080p.
This video covers:
- 0:22 Service catalog variables
- 0:44 Adding a check box variable to a catalog item
- 2:47 Selecting an item by default
- 3:10 Grouping multiple check boxes by category
- 5:26 Adjusting the price when a check box is selected

How do you format the item with all those pictures? Do the pictures get added to the variable or to the item?

Hi Jenni, you can add pictures to the item. If you are on the latest Istanbul release, you can also add images to the variable, in the Instructions tab. And that image at variable level will show up as Additional information.
If we talk about particularly the video above, only the laptop is a real image in ServiceNow, rest of the things like back pack, keyboard and mouse are video animations to explain it better.
